IP address 213.212.74.72 lookup, whois and location finder

IP address  213.212.74.72
213.212.74.72  United Kingdom
IPv4
213.212.74.72
SunGard Availability Services (UK) Ltd
SunGard Availability Services (UK) Ltd
213.212.74.72 - 213.212.74.79
Europe/London (UTC+1)
United Kingdom 
London, City of
London
51.519798278809, -0.094800002872944
Show
IP on map